Questex, owner of industry buyer event, Sibec EU, has announced it will partner with FIBO in 2021, moving the event alongside the trade show and EuropeActive conference in Cologne during the week of 1 November.
Sibec EU was originally scheduled to take place at the Forte Village Resort in Sardinia, Italy from 2-4 November.
Sibec event director, Robert Shannon, said: "In November, Questex/Sibec, EuropeActiv and FIBO Global Fitness will come together in a 2021 partnership. Our common goal is to remove pandemic-related hurdles for the fitness industry and to make travel easier again in this transitional year.
Details of the event format have not yet been released, but Shannon said the core Sibec EU one-to-one appointments will remain the focus of the event.
It is not known if this is one-off collaboration, or whether Sibec will continue as part of FIBO in 2022.
Sibec was founded by event entrepreneur Noor Kassam in 1996 and
sold to US media group, Questex, in 2007.
